Palm Beach State College’s Loxahatchee Groves Campus
Kimberly Lancaster is the Campus Administrator at Palm Beach State College’s Loxahatchee Groves Campus. She also serves as the Academic Dean for both the Loxahatchee Groves and Belle Glade Campuses. During her 30-year tenure at Palm Beach State College, she has served in various roles on multiple campuses. Dean Lancaster has spent most of her tenure working with Palm Beach County business partners, the School District of PBC and other educational partners which has resulted in quality programming and training to meet the workforce needs throughout the county. These partnerships with business leaders have been instrumental in creating internships for students and contributing to job placement, as well as funding opportunities to advance student and program success.
Kim currently serves on the Loxahatchee Groves Elementary School Education Committee, the Women’s Chamber of Commerce Membership Committee, Women’s Chamber of Commerce Government Affairs Committee, Wellington Chamber of Commerce member, and Leadership Palm Beach County Education Day and Leadership Grow Committees. She previously served on the Palm Beach Tech Association (Tech Hub) Board and Education Committee, as well as the Business Development Board’s Logistics/Transportation Taskforce, and was also a member of the Accreditation Council for Business Schools & Programs (ACBSP). Previous Community service includes the City of West Palm Beach Mayor’s Education Advisory Council and the John I. Leonard High School Advisory Board. She is also a member of the Association for Student Conduct Administration (ASCA), ACE Women’s Network of Florida, the National Association of Professional Women, and the Association of Florida Colleges (AFC). Kim serves on numerous other college committees and taskforces including the Campus Leaders Council and the Panther Strong 2026 Strategic Planning Committee. Additionally, her previous professional experience includes teaching in the K-12 private school sector and the banking industry.
As a native south Floridian, Dean Lancaster is dedicated to making a difference within Palm Beach County and has a passion for the education of adult learners. She is a proud alumna of Palm Beach State College and holds an MBA degree from Palm Beach Atlantic University. Kim is currently working on her doctorate degree in Leadership in Education Administration at the University of Florida.
For fun, Kim enjoys being on the water and traveling with her husband and spending as much time as possible with her two adult children and three beautiful grandchildren. She grew up in Palm Beach County and currently resides in Loxahatchee Groves with her family and two dogs.
